In a bag, Bag C, the ratio of red counters to yellow counters is 3 : 4.
If 3 of the red counters are removed from Bag C, the ratio of red counters
to yellow counters is 3 : 5.
How many yellow counters are in Bag C?
Answer:
20
Step-by-step explanation:
The ratio of red : yellow is 3 : 4 = 3x : 4x ( x is a multiplier )
If 3 red counters are removed then
red : yellow = 3x - 3 : 4x = 3 : 5
Expressing in fractional form
\(\frac{3x-3}{4x}\) = \(\frac{3}{5}\) ( cross- multiply )
5(3x - 3) = 12x
15x - 15 = 12x ( subtract 12x from both sides )
3x - 15 = 0 ( add 15 to both sides )
3x = 15 ( divide both sides by 3 )
x = 5
Then
number of yellow counters = 4x = 4 × 5 = 20

What code would you use to assign a vector of the odd numbers between 20 and 30 to an object called ""stats""?.
After executing this code, the object "stats" will contain the vector of odd numbers: 21, 23, 25, 27, 29.
To assign a vector of odd numbers between 20 and 30 to an object called "stats" in a programming language like R, you can use the following code:
stats <- seq(21, 29, 2)
Here's how this code works:
seq() is a function in R used to generate a sequence of numbers.
We specify the starting point as 21 (the first odd number between 20 and 30).
The endpoint is set to 29 (the last odd number between 20 and 30).
The third argument, 2, indicates the step size. By setting it as 2, we ensure that only odd numbers are included in the sequence.
The resulting sequence of odd numbers between 20 and 30 is then assigned to the object called "stats" using the assignment operator <-.
After executing this code, the object "stats" will contain the vector of odd numbers: 21, 23, 25, 27, 29.

suppose x is a random variable with mean mu and standard deviation sigma. If a large number of trials are observed, at least what percentage of these values is expected to lie between mu minus 2 sigma and mu plus 2 sigma?
At least 95% of the observed values are expected to lie between mu minus 2 sigma and mu plus 2 sigma.
This is because of the empirical rule, also known as the 68-95-99.7 rule, which states that in a normal distribution, approximately 68% of the observations will fall within one standard deviation of the mean, about 95% of the observations will fall within two standard deviations of the mean, and around 99.7% of the observations will fall within three standard deviations of the mean.
In this case, we are given that x has mean mu and standard deviation sigma. Therefore, about 95% of the values of x are expected to lie between mu minus 2 sigma and mu plus 2 sigma, as this interval covers two standard deviations on either side of the mean.
Mathematically, we can express this as:
P(mu - 2sigma < x < mu + 2sigma) ≈ 0.95
where P is the probability that x falls within the interval mu - 2sigma to mu + 2sigma.

51. The optimistic time for completion of Activity " \( X \) " on a PERT chart was 6 hours, the most likely time was for this same activity was 9 hours and the pessimistic time was 12 hours. Using the
The expected time for completion of Activity "X" on a PERT chart is 9 hours.
PERT analysis is a project management technique that is used to evaluate and analyze the tasks involved in finishing a project. It makes use of 3 duration estimates: optimistic, pessimistic, and most likely times to calculate the expected duration of each activity. These estimates are used to analyze the critical path, slack time, and schedule of the project.
Let's calculate the expected time for completion of Activity "X" on a PERT chart using the given estimates:
Optimistic time (O) = 6 hours
Most likely time (M) = 9 hours
Pessimistic time (P) = 12 hours
Expected time (TE) = [O + 4M + P] ÷ 6= [6 + 4(9) + 12] ÷ 6= [6 + 36 + 12] ÷ 6= 54 ÷ 6= 9
